BIO:
The Persona formed in the Spring of 2003 from the fusion of the musical talents of Hiro (guitar/vocals/drum programming), Anthony (guitar), and James (Bass). Our philosophy of music stems from the Jungian concept of the "persona" as being merely the social facade of the self. It is to the "true self" beneath the "persona" to which we perform.

MUSIC:
An expression of "The beauty of opposites": harmony and chaos, love and hate, light and darkness. The Persona attempts to describe the most universal of human thoughts and emotions through harmonious and aggressive guitar work, melodious and driving bass lines, explosive and articulate rhythms, all balanced by atmospheric and emotional vocals.

The Persona has an electric musical aesthetic, distinguished from the existing music scene as it wends its way inward, outward, and towards the new musical horizons. The Persona calls themselves as "Experimental Alternative Nostalgica."

INFLUENCES:
Lamb, Hooverphonic, Radiohead, Bjork, Cocteau Twins, Sigur Ros, Lisa Gerrard, etc.
